The Health and Welfare Sector Education and Training Authority (HWSETA) is now accepting applications for their ETQA Internship Programme 2024/2025. This internship offers a unique chance to gain hands-on experience and develop valuable skills in the health, social development, and veterinary sectors.
About the Internship
The HWSETA ETQA Internship is a 12-month program designed to equip interns with practical work experience, skills development, and training in various aspects of the health and welfare sector. As an intern, you will have the opportunity to work closely with experienced professionals and contribute to the implementation of the Sector Skills Plan, skills development planning, and monitoring of education and training.
Deadline : 27th August, 2024
Location : Johannesburg, South Africa
Stipend : R10 600 per month

Who Can Apply?
To be eligible for the HWSETA ETQA Internship, you must:
- Be a South African citizen
- Be unemployed
- Hold a degree in Education, Training and Development, Social Sciences, Health, Human Resources Development, or a relevant qualification
